Mississauga residents who love to shop at Farm Boy will no longer have to drive to Oakville or Etobicoke for the brand’s signature fresh produce. 

Farm Boy, the growing grocery store chain that began as a 300-square-foot produce store in Cornwall, Ont., recently announced plans to open a new location in Mississauga on its website.

The new location, slated to open in the summer of 2024, will take shape at 70 Mississauga Road in the city’s bustling Port Credit neighbourhood. 

The brand will also be opening a new location in Burlington later this year. 

“We get questions every single day about when we will be opening up a Farm Boy in your city,” the website reads. 

“Right now, we have 47 stores and are steadily growing – with more stores in development.”

According to the company’s website, the chain is popping up in both urban and suburban locations across Ontario.

Farm Boy is known for offering farm-fresh produce, butcher-quality meats, artisan cheese and a range of grab-and-go products. The stores also offer full-service hot food, salad and soup bars.
